Meade","submitted_at":"2019-08-22T15:15:41Z","abstract_excerpt":"In the knowledge that the ex-post performance of Markowitz efficient portfolios is inferior to that implied ex-ante, we make two contributions to the portfolio selection literature. Firstly, we propose a methodology to identify the region of risk-expected return space where ex-post performance matches ex-ante estimates. Secondly, we extend ex-post efficient set mathematics to overcome the biases in the estimation of the ex-ante efficient frontier.
